Abstract This experimemtal study aimes at investigating the pattern and velocity of indoor air-flow by the variation of window and improve the living environment through the model tests of subsonic wind tunnel. There fore, the new, accurate and whole data of indoor air-flow is riquired because the previous data presented only the amount of ventilation or a main level of air velocity. In this paper, the pattern and the velocity of indoor air-flow is measured in case of the mutual variation of the inlet and outlet at the same wall, the variation of the outlet at the neighboring side wall, the variation of the outlet at the side wall without varing the inlet and having the outlet at side and back wall without varing the inlet. The findings are as follows.1. When the side ventilation is used, the air velocity in room is lower than that of cross ventilation, but when the combination ratio of opening size is m>1, the air velocity of cross ventilation is higher than of side ventilation. 2. The side ventilation make higher velocity on floor and ceiling levels, but the velocity of main air stream of the side ventilation is lower that of cross ventilation. 3. A velocity difference of each level in side ventilation is lower than that in cross ventilation and the distribution of air velocity in side ventilation is more uniform than that in cross ventilation. 4. The change of inlet location has a large influnce on the velocity, the diretion, and the velocity distribution of indoor air-flow, but that of outlet location has a little influence on them. 5. The decrease of the velocity indoor air-flow is in accordance with the magnitude of indoor pressure with little influence of resistance lengh.
